Racial Health Disparities Among Pregnant Women of Color in New York City: Biological and Systemic Impacts
Abstract
This thesis aims to explore how racial health disparities, underrepresentation in gynecology, and socioeconomic barriers contribute to adverse pregnancy outcomes among women of color in New York City. Through an interdisciplinary approach that combines resources from medical anthropology and human biology, this research will examine the biological implications of chronic stress, specifically HPA axis dysregulation, and its role in maternal health outcomes. Optimization Of Serum And Salivary Cortisol Interpolation For Time-Dependent Modeling Frameworks In Healthy Adult Males, Nathaniel T. Berry, Travis Anderson, Christopher K. Rhea, Laurie Wideman
Optimization Of Serum And Salivary Cortisol Interpolation For Time-Dependent Modeling Frameworks In Healthy Adult Males, Nathaniel T. Berry, Travis Anderson, Christopher K. Rhea, Laurie Wideman
Rehabilitation Sciences Faculty Publications
Cortisol is an important marker of hypothalamic-pituitary-adrenal function and follows robust circadian and diurnal rhythms. However, biomarker sampling protocols can be labor-intensive and cost-prohibitive. Objectives: Explore analytical approaches that can handle differing biological sampling frequencies to maximize these data in more detailed and time-dependent analyses. Methods: Healthy adult males [N = 8; 26.1 (±3.1) years; 176.4 (±8.6) cm; 73.1 (±12.0) kg)] completed two 24 h admissions: one at rest and one including a high-intensity exercise session on the cycle ergometer. Cortisol Production In Female Soccer Players, Katelyn Seagraves
Cortisol Production In Female Soccer Players, Katelyn Seagraves
Honors Projects
Cortisol is released from the adrenal glands when there is an apparent stressor. Exercise, while beneficial, is seen as stress to the body and incites increased cortisol release. Cortisol is known to increase with exercise, and higher-intensity exercise tends to raise cortisol more compared to lower intensities. However, less is known about interval training and cortisol concentrations.

Female Breakfast Skippers Display A Disrupted Cortisol Rhythm And Levated Blood Pressure, Megan Witbracht, Nancy L. Keim, Shavawn Forester, Adrianne Widaman, Kevin D. Laugero
Female Breakfast Skippers Display A Disrupted Cortisol Rhythm And Levated Blood Pressure, Megan Witbracht, Nancy L. Keim, Shavawn Forester, Adrianne Widaman, Kevin D. Laugero
United States Department of Agriculture-Agricultural Research Service / University of Nebraska-Lincoln: Faculty Publications
Chronic stress and over-activity in the hypothalamic–pituitary–adrenal (HPA) axis may link breakfast skipping and poor cardiometabolic health. Missing the first major meal of the day in rodents prolongs elevated circulating corticosterone at a time when it's normally decreasing. To extend these findings to humans, we hypothesized that habitual breakfast skippers would display a similar pattern of circulating cortisol and alterations in meal and stress-induced cortisol reactions.
